PortionWorks scaling calculator. Runs behind the Ladleford proxy. If conversions come back wrong, check the unit table sync first — it pulls from the internal Measurary service nightly. Do not edit the conversion cache by hand; flush it with the admin endpoint instead. Logs live on the batch host under /var/log/portionworks. Contractors get read-only dashboard access only. For any direct Measurary calls during debugging, authenticate with the staging key shown below.

gateway credential: zpat7_wu4aBVX

**Q: How do we cut a new minor version of the Larkspur component library?**

Tag the release branch, run the compatibility audit, and confirm no breaking changes slipped into shared tokens. Only the release manager may publish to the Fennel registry. To unlock the signing vault during publish, you will need the recovery passphrase below.

strongbox words: druiel-frador-brieth-druys-fenys-zorwyn-zorael

## Service Accounts — ConsentWave Rollout

Quick primer for the banner rollout work. ConsentWave uses a dedicated service account to write consent records to our internal LedgerBox API — don't reuse your personal creds, ever. The account is scoped to staging only, so experiment freely. Rotation happens monthly via the ops cron. Your staging service-account key is below.

API key for kaguf-fawif: zpat3_k5x

## Changed defaults

Heads up: the Ledgerline tax-rate lookup cache now defaults to a 15-minute TTL instead of 24 hours. Turns out rates in the Veldt County sandbox were going stale mid-demo, which was embarrassing. Eviction is now LRU rather than FIFO, and the cache warms on boot. If you're reviewing, check that nothing hardcodes the old TTL. The new defaults land as follows.

deployment values, bajop-taweg:
holwyn:
  log_level: debug
  metrics_host: metrics.holwyn.zemvarsys.internal
  pool_size: 32